Table Of Content
 1. The Language of the Web:  Getting to know HTML.  2. Meet the ÔHTÕ in HTML:  Going further, with hypertext .  3. Web Page Construction:  Building blocks .  4. A Trip to Webville:  Getting connected.  5. Meeting the Media:  Adding images to your pages.  6. Serious HTML: Standards, compliance, and all that jazz.  7. Putting ÔXÕ into HTML: Moving to XHTML.  8. Adding a Little Style:  Getting started with CSS.  9. Expanding your Vocabulary:  Styling with fonts and colors. 10. Getting Intimate with Elements: The box model. 11. Advanced Web Construction:  Divs and spans. 12. Arranging Elements:  Layout and positioning. 13. Getting Tabular: Tables and lists. 14. Getting Interactive: XHTML forms. Appendix: The Top Ten Topics (we didn't cover): leftovers.
